House of Reps Rejects Six-Year Single Term Bill

The House of Representatives has rejected a bill proposing a six-year single term for Nigeria’s president and governors, as well as other significant constitutional amendments. Sponsored by Ikeagwuonu Ugochinyere and 33 other lawmakers, the bill also advocated for rotating executive powers among the six geopolitical zones to promote equity and reduce state creation agitations. Hungry and Helpless: 62.4% of Nigerian Families Struggle to Find Enough Food: ‘We’re Eating Less, Borrowing More’

The National Bureau of Statistics (NBS), in partnership with the World Bank, reports that rising food prices, insecurity, and scarcity are deepening food insecurity across Nigeria. Audit Uncovers N4.64bn Financial Irregularities in Federal Ministry of Works Under Minister Fashola

An audit report has revealed over N4.64 billion in financial irregularities within the Federal Ministry of Works, raising concerns about systemic failures in financial oversight. The Auditor-General’s report, covering activities from 2020 to 2021 under former Minister Babatunde Fashola, highlights numerous issues such as unapproved payments, extra-budgetary spending, and contract awards lacking proper documentation.
